Contract Link Service Model
What does Contract Link actually do?
Contract Link provides independent project advisory and contractor brokerage services. We help homeowners evaluate contractors, compare options, review quotes, and reduce risk before committing to a project. We do not perform construction work ourselves.
Are you a contractor?
No. Contract Link is not a contractor. We operate as an independent advisory and brokerage platform that helps homeowners make informed decisions when selecting and managing contractors.
How are you different from hiring a general contractor?
A general contractor manages and performs the work. Contract Link evaluates risk, reviews documentation, compares contractors, and provides structured guidance so you can choose the right team with clarity before work begins.
Contractor Vetting & Comparison
What is contractor vetting?
Contractor vetting is an independent review of a contractor’s documentation, scope clarity, financial structure, and risk indicators to help homeowners understand potential exposure before signing.
What is contractor comparison?
Contractor comparison evaluates multiple contractors side-by-side. We assess scope alignment, risk exposure, documentation quality, and project fit to help you understand differences beyond just price.
Do you verify licenses or insurance?
We review documentation and note whether insurance and warranties are referenced. However, we do not independently verify licenses or insurance certificates unless explicitly provided for review.
Do you recommend a specific contractor?
We do not endorse or guarantee contractors. Our reports identify risk positioning and tradeoffs so homeowners can make informed decisions based on their priorities.
Project Brokerage
What is Full Project Brokerage?
Full Project Brokerage provides broader support for complex projects involving multiple trades, scheduling coordination, and ongoing advisory oversight from planning through execution.
Do you manage the contractors?
In standard vetting or comparison services, we do not manage contractors. Brokerage services may include additional coordination support depending on the engagement.
Pricing & Process
How long does a review take?
Turnaround time depends on urgency and complexity. Most contractor reviews and comparisons are completed within 24–48 hours once all documentation is received.
What information do I need to provide?
We require contractor names and any available documentation such as quotes, proposals, contracts, or scope details. The more complete the documentation, the more comprehensive the review.
What happens after I submit a request?
After submission, we review the materials, conduct structured risk analysis, and provide a homeowner-friendly report outlining findings, concerns, and recommended clarifications.
